Address 14Ypj5A11SwbnwazgvaaeKLE1posvF1Lg6
- sat balance
- 184638
- outputs
-
- 4fc586d0beda9873f339c173ca0f6dc7e74f2a1feb97cdcc1e0ba5cf886b5709:12
- 002069ff56543d0df2d76fb61abb9c2bf460f22a763f3ca9a217f2cb00613c35:5
- f1fbd5f16416ec3c61db316da2a7b780c3e538ce74d924369aea8a3d61e7974e:8
- 896f2ee28da71ce02a01c5d956b9735857a9e14cc23e951f6f1561929ca341b6:0
- 719b65460ef2024896dc09d53e64af804ada0a44fba25efefaec35801b95c7e0:0